SUMMARY

Two hearings held by the Senate Committee on Governmental Affairs on the security of Federal computer systems. Witnesses: Peter G. Neumann, Principal Scientist, Computer Science Laboratory, SRI International; Mudge, Weld Pond, Kingpin, John Tan, Space Rogue, Brian Oblivion, & Stefan Von Neumann, all from LOpht Heavy Industries; George J. Tenet, Director of Central Intelligence; & Lieutenant General Kenneth A. Minihan, Director, National Security Agency.
